Abstract

Keywords: Semiotic, political cartoon, sign, icon, symbol, index, connotation  In our society, information, ideas, or opinions can be delivered through news. The existence of news is very important in spreading information through the public since many events happen everyday and bring effects to the society. Nowadays, news is not only delivered through the words but also delivered through pictures and cartoons. In this study, the writer uses political cartoon as the object. The political cartoon was analyzed by using Semiotics study. There are five political cartoons that were analyzed in this study. All of the political cartoons taken were have topic about Iran nuclear program. This study has two problems to be solved: (1) What are semiotic signs that can be found on the political cartoons of Iran nuclear program?, and (2) What are the connotations built in political cartoons of Iran nuclear program?. Based on those problems, the writer formulates the objective of this study as follows: (1) To find out the semiotics signs of political cartoons of Iran nuclear program, and (2) To identify the connotation built in political cartoons of Iran nuclear program.This study uses qualitative approach by document analysis because the study focuses on identifying sign, interpreting connotation build which found in political cartoon of Iran nuclear program. The writer collected the data by looking at the verbal and visual sign contained. This study applies typology of sign’s theory proposed by Pierce and also Barthes connotation theory.The study reveals that iconic signs are mostly used in these political cartoons. The writer found that there were 97 signs found in total consisting of 40 icons, 27 indexes and 30 symbols. The connotation can be made by relating all the sign employed in the political cartoons. The signs can also be related to the cultural value and social convention. Each sign has a very important role to build up expected additional idea of the political cartoons. It has function to make clear, support and strengthen up a message which the cartoonist tried to convey.The writer suggests that the next researchers conduct a study on semiotics by using another form of objects, for example poster, comic, advertisement, or movie poster. The next researchers are also suggested to use some other theories to gain better understanding about semiotics.
